What is a free live relationship timer link for WhatsApp bio?
A live relationship timer link is a shareable page that displays a running clock: either a count-up (days, months, years since a start date) or a countdown (time remaining until an anniversary, proposal, or event). When you place that page URL in your WhatsApp bio, anyone who opens the link sees the current timer value instantly.
These pages are more than numbers. They can include photos, a short message, background music, and design that matches the mood of your relationship. That makes the timer feel like a small digital shrine to a memory or an upcoming surprise.

Count-up vs countdown: which should you use?
Choose the style that fits your message.
| Timer type | Best when | Emotional tone |
|---|---|---|
| Count-up (days since) | Celebrating time already spent (anniversary, first-date) | Warm, grateful, nostalgic |
| Countdown (time until) | Building excitement for an upcoming event (proposal, trip) | Anticipatory, playful, romantic |
| Combined | Want both (days together + time until next milestone) | Detailed, celebratory |

Privacy and sharing: what to consider
- Unlisted vs public: If the page is intimate, keep it unlisted (people need the link to view). For a public celebration, make it visible.
- Re-sharing: Once someone has the link they can share it. Consider who you want to see the page before publishing.
- Remove or edit later: You can edit or unpublish the page any time; the same link will reflect updates.
How to add the timer link to your WhatsApp bio (exact steps)
- Open WhatsApp and go to Settings (tap the three dots or the gear icon).
- Tap your profile, then the About field (or the Website field on some versions).
- Paste your SubhSandesh page URL in the field.
- In the bio text, add a short label so visitors know what the link is.
- Save and preview from another account if possible.
If your phone or WhatsApp version only shows text but not a clickable link, put the URL in the website field if available, which often becomes tappable.
Troubleshooting common problems
- Link not clickable: Move the URL to the website field or paste it in a chat and tap; WhatsApp sometimes auto-links URLs differently across versions.
- Timer wrong: Double-check the start/event date and time zone in your page editor.
- Slow load: Compress large images and avoid long video backgrounds.
